Tratamiento de la incontinencia fecal: una visión quirúrgica

Se presenta una revisión sobre los diferentes tratamientos para la incontinencia fecal, con especial énfasis en los resultados de los procedimientos quirúrgicos para esta afección. La revisión aborda un enfoque integral y personalizado para el manejo de los pacientes con incontinencia fecal, que es de capital importancia, en el que se deben ponderar los resultados de las diferentes opciones terapéuticas en su relación con la calidad de vida de los pacientes. Por último, se sugiere un algoritmo de tratamiento para dicha condición.
